The preliminary result of the detail VRI photometry of Nova Aql 2001 = V1548 Aql during the outburst decline is presented. Nova shows an extremely slow fading with rate of 0.006 mag/day over first 150 days. Quasi-regular brightening with typical time ~ 60 days and amplitude up to 1m were superposed on the outburst decline. A peculiarities of behaviour of this nova on the color-color diagram are discussed.
